Política de suporte às plataformas do Elastic Beanstalk - AWS Elastic Beanstalk

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Política de suporte às plataformas do Elastic Beanstalk

O Elastic Beanstalk é compatível com ramificações de plataformas que ainda recebem atualizações secundárias e de patches contínuas de seus fornecedores (proprietários ou comunidade). Para obter uma definição de termos relacionados, consulte Glossário de plataformas do Elastic Beanstalk.

Ramificações desativadas da plataforma

Quando um componente de uma ramificação de plataforma com suporte é marcado como Fim da Vida Útil (EOL) por seu fornecedor, o Elastic Beanstalk marca a ramificação da plataforma como retirada. Os componentes de uma ramificação de plataforma incluem o seguinte: sistema operacional (SO), versão da linguagem de runtime, servidor de aplicações ou servidor Web.

Quando uma ramificação da plataforma é marcada como desativada, as seguintes políticas são aplicáveis:

  • O Elastic Beanstalk deixa de fornecer atualizações de manutenção, incluindo atualizações de segurança.

  • O Elastic Beanstalk não fornece mais suporte técnico para ramificações de plataforma retiradadas.

  • O Elastic Beanstalk não disponibiliza mais a ramificação da plataforma para novos clientes do Elastic Beanstalk para implantações em novos ambientes. Há um período de carência de 90 dias a partir da data de retirada publicada para clientes existentes com ambientes ativos sendo executados em ramificações de plataforma desativadas.

nota

Uma ramificação de plataforma retirada não estará disponível no console do Elastic Beanstalk. No entanto, ele estará disponível por meio do AWS CLI EB CLI e da EB API para clientes que tenham ambientes existentes com base na ramificação descontinuada da plataforma. Os clientes existentes também podem usar os consoles Clonar ambiente e Reconstruir ambiente.

Para obter uma lista das ramificações da plataforma programadas para retirada, consulte Programação de ramificações desativadas da plataforma no tópico de programação da plataforma Elastic Beanstalk a seguir.

Para obter mais informações sobre o que esperar quando a ramificação da plataforma de seu ambiente for retiradada, consulte Perguntas frequentes sobre descontinuação de plataformas.

Após o período de carência de 90 dias

Nossa política para ramificações de plataforma descontinuadas não remove o acesso a ambientes nem exclui recursos. No entanto, os clientes existentes que executam um ambiente Elastic Beanstalk em uma filial de plataforma retiradada devem estar cientes dos riscos de fazer isso. Esses ambientes podem acabar em uma situação imprevisível, porque o Elastic Beanstalk não é capaz de fornecer atualizações de segurança, suporte técnico ou hotfixes para ramificações de plataforma retiradadas devido ao fato de o fornecedor marcar seu componente como EOL.

Por exemplo, uma vulnerabilidade de segurança prejudicial e crítica pode surgir em um ambiente sendo executado em uma ramificação de plataforma retirada. Ou uma ação da API do EB pode parar de funcionar no ambiente se, com o tempo, tornar-se incompatível com o serviço Elastic Beanstalk. Quanto mais tempo um ambiente baseado em uma ramificação de plataforma retirada permanecer ativo, maior a chance de que esses tipos de riscos ocorram. Para continuar a obter os benefícios de importantes melhorias de funcionalidade, performance e segurança oferecidas por fornecedores de componentes nas versões mais recentes, é altamente recomendável atualizar todos os ambientes do Elastic Beanstalk para uma versão compatível da plataforma.

Se a aplicação encontrar problemas ao ser executada em uma ramificação de plataforma descontinuada e você não conseguir migrá-la para uma plataforma compatível, será necessário considerar outras alternativas. Soluções alternativas incluem o encapsulamento da aplicação em uma imagem do Docker para executá-la como um contêiner do Docker. Isso permitiria que um cliente usasse qualquer uma de nossas soluções Docker, como nossas plataformas AL2 Elastic AL2 Beanstalk 023/Docker ou outros serviços baseados em Docker, como Amazon ECS ou Amazon EKS. As alternativas que não são do Docker incluem nosso AWS CodeDeploy serviço, que permite a personalização completa dos tempos de execução que você deseja.